Responsible for the daily operations and functionality of L&D tools/solutions (e.g., LMS, project tracking, and all design solution applications). Acts as strategic partner to the business to assess learning needs and develop appropriate solutions. Point of Contact and manages improvement and troubleshooting activities for all L&D technology solutions. Responsible for developing learning solutions for all American Water employees including office and field employees. Preparing employees with the knowledge and skills to conduct their work assignments safely and efficiently is the goal.

  • Designs, develops, and implements learning solutions leveraging various adult learning methodologies, including formal and informal training such as: hands-on, instructor led, virtual instructor-led, eLearning, mobile, audio/video, leaders as teachers, and social learning, with a primary focus on eLearning.
  • Supports new LMS software releases.
  • Develops, delivers, and supports post-implementation refresher educational programs and materials.
  • Delivers train the trainer sessions as required.
  • Maps learning opportunities to the competency model and career paths and develops learning journeys.
  • Monitors trends and researches education/training related to emerging technologies, techniques and methodologies and shares information with colleagues to ensure ongoing improvement of educational programs, learning management systems, and other educational tools.
  • Works collaboratively with business leaders and subject matter experts to identify opportunities and recommend solutions to address learning needs.
  • Provides thorough input to post implementation and support plans. Provides input for learning assessments and tracks proficiency gains of employees using higher-level learning evaluation models (I.e. Kirkpatrick's five levels of evaluation).
  • Proactively researches opportunities to optimize existing technology with a focus on efficiencies and employee experience.
  • Support the development and analysis in measuring the effectiveness of our key learning programs.
  • Leads requirements gathering sessions and manages project tasks and deliverables.

The learning solution methods will vary based on employee needs. A combination of instructor-led, virtual instructor- led, e-Learning, job aids, electronic job aids, or support videos may be required. American Water is growing rapidly in terms of its use of technology and the Learning and Development team needs to keep pace by quickly developing easily accessible solutions at the right time.

Nimble learning

  • Ability to deliver just in time learning solutions for fast-paced application development to include mobile applications Proficient in use of MS Office Suite including Office 365 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• 5+ years’ experience in Learning and Development, designing SCORM compliant eLearning and/or instructor led training.
  • Demonstrated experience in the use of educational authoring tools, such as Captivate, Camtasia, Articulate Storyline, Articulate Rise, Vyond, Wellsaid.
  • Adult learning and curriculum development certification preferred.
  • Manages effectively to timelines and due dates
  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ent combination of undergraduate education and specific relatable work experience in a relevant field such as instructional design or education/learning, human resource development, or an equivalent combination of education and related work experience.
  • Possesses strong knowledge of technology solutions.
  • General knowledge of the production of multimedia education such as edit and produce audio and video for e-learning, support videos and other web based materials.
  • Must possess advanced knowledge of adult learning theory and instructional design methodology (ADDIE or 6Ds).
  • Ability to develop creative effective instructional design programs.
  • Strong knowledge of Learning Management Systems (LMS)

  • Medium‑term GHG goal: reduce scope 1 and 2 emissions by 50% by 2035 from a 2020 baseline.
  • Long‑term GHG goal: achieve net zero scope 1 and 2 emissions by 2050.
  • Water delivery efficiency: by 2035, reduce water delivered per customer 15% vs 2015 baseline.
  • Water system resilience: by 2030, increase Utility Resilience Index by 10% vs 2020 baseline.
  • Drinking water quality compliance tied to employee compensation via Annual Performance Plan.
  • Infrastructure investment: billions annually, including $28–32 billion over ten years to modernize assets, boost resiliency, reduce leaks and enhance water quality.
  • In 2022, water‑line replacement rate was 136 years—well ahead of nearly 200‑year industry average.
